Hispanien

German

Etymology

From Latin Hispānia.

Proper noun

Hispanien n (proper noun, strong, genitive Hispaniens)

  1. (historical) Hispania (the Iberian Peninsula, a peninsula and historical region of Southern Europe covering modern-day Spain, Portugal and Andorra, when under the control of Ancient Rome; split into between two and five Roman provinces, depending on the time period)
